About the role: We are seeking an experienced a Customer Journey Insights Lead to deliver our new approach to service improvement at Deloitte. As part of our Service Management and CSI team within Enterprise Business Solutions, you will monitor and improve the services provided to the business by our Enabling Functions. This role will help shape how we understand, evidence and improve the real employee, customer and user experience across end-to-end journeys, ensuring services meet business needs while delivering a more intuitive, human and consumer-grade experience. This is an exciting opportunity for someone who can combine service improvement discipline with customer and human-centred insight. Using journey monitoring, mapping, effort measurement and focus groups, you will bring lived experience to life and turn it into practical, prioritised improvement opportunities. You will work across multiple internally facing service areas so experience in shared services / GBS / BPO service improvement is essential.

Deliverables
  1. Design, implement and govern a Voice of the Customer (VoC), including customer forums, focus groups and feedback mechanisms, producing actionable customer insight to inform the Customer Experience and Service Transformation programme.
  2. Define, maintain and continuously enhance end-to-end customer journeys across priority value streams, identifying pain points, moments that matter, service failures and experience improvement opportunities, with documented journey maps and recommendations.
  3. Gather and analyse qualitative and quantitative customer insight, translating customer needs, journey findings and experience data into evidence-based end-to-end transformation opportunities, business cases and prioritised improvement initiatives.

IR35
As a means of managing tax, commercial and reputational risks, Deloitte prohibits the use of Associates through Personal Service Companies (‘PSCs’). All Associates must contract under PAYE arrangements through a Deloitte approved ‘Employment Company’ (aka ‘umbrella company.’)
